How is the weather in Pensacola?
Pensacola has mild winters around 44–65°F (7–18°C) and warm, humid summers that reach 75–92°F (24–33°C), with rainfall spread throughout the year. Lightweight clothing is comfortable for most seasons, and summer brings higher humidity.

What is Pensacola known for?
Pensacola is known for its white sand beaches, deep naval aviation history, and vibrant downtown filled with galleries, live music, and regional cuisine. The city’s roots blend Spanish, French, and African American cultural influences.

What are the best foods to try in Pensacola?
Pensacola has Gulf shrimp, oysters, and grouper prepared with regional twists, as well as Creole and Southern-inspired dishes. Local food spots also highlight fresh catch sandwiches, hushpuppies, and house-made desserts.

What are the most popular events or festivals in Pensacola?
Pensacola hosts the Blue Angels air shows in the summer and fall, parades and celebrations around Mardi Gras, and lively seafood and music festivals through the year. The Foo Foo Festival and Great Gulfcoast Arts Festival are also frequently suggested.
